Frequently Asked Questions about Wegener Terrace

What type of rentals are currently available in Wegener Terrace?

There are currently 60 Apartments for Rent in Wegener Terrace, SC with pricing that ranges from $1,295 to $15,095. There are also 15 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Wegener Terrace ranging from $1,995 to $6,500.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Wegener Terrace?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Wegener Terrace ranges from $1,995 to $6,500 with an average monthly rent of $3,361.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Wegener Terrace?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Wegener Terrace range from $3,700 to $15,095,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,995 to $6,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,249 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$5,450.
